lumper

/ˈlʌmpər/
IPA guide

Other forms: lumpers

Definitions of lumper
  1. noun
    a taxonomist who classifies organisms into large groups on the basis of major characteristics
    see moresee less
    antonyms:
    splitter
    a taxonomist who classifies organisms into many groups on the basis of relatively minor characteristics
    type of:
    systematist, taxonomer, taxonomist
    a biologist who specializes in the classification of organisms into groups on the basis of their structure and origin and behavior
  2. noun
    a laborer who loads and unloads ships at a waterfront
    see moresee less
    type of:
    jack, laborer, labourer, manual laborer
    someone who works with their hands; someone engaged in manual labor
